Justin Appel, the Notre Dame Concordia, and Ritornello Ensemble present an afternoon concert of Latvian choral music by Ēriks Ešenvalds and Pēteris Vasks. Vasks’ Plainscapes depicts a lengthy sunrise over the Latvian plains, setting up an atmospheric scene for Ešenvalds’ unique take on the passion genre. Passion and Resurrection tells the story of Jesus’ death and resurrection from the perspective of Mary Magdalene, using an eclectic blend of the gospels, medieval Latin hymns, and Byzantine liturgical texts.
